Colin Patterson has been appointed to lead traffic management and municipal parking operations, driving innovation and safety across Mississauga's road network.
Lisa Boyce-Gonsalves will lead the delivery of recreation and cultural programs, events and activities city-wide, oversee the efficient operations of recreational and cultural facilities, as well as major event venues.
Carolyn Ryall will lead Mississauga’s investments in major rapid transit projects, advancing the City’s vision to enhance connectivity, reduce congestion, and promote sustainable growth through efficient and accessible public transit.
Stephane Malo has been appointed the new Fire Chief and Director of Emergency Management where he will oversee the strategic, financial, and daily operations of Mississauga Fire and Emergency Services (MFES) and the City’s Office of Emergency Management.
Faraz Agha will be responsible for leading corporate business planning, the budget process, the City’s Long-Range Financial Plan, and city-wide financial services like accounts payable, investment management, accounting and financial reporting, and revenue and taxation.
Ryan Lim will oversee six key areas of operations that focus on the innovation, development, maintenance and security of the City’s IT business applications, services and infrastructure.
Organizational changes were recommended by City Manager and Chief Administrative Officer (CAO) Geoff Wright and were finalized through Mayoral decisions.
